web-dev-qa-db-fra.com

titre, contenu, images caractéristiques

dans la section des témoignages, le titre et le contenu ne s'affichent pas. les images de fonction montrent une image supplémentaire attachée à chacune d’elles. Je suis nouveau sur php et Word Press. en utilisant WP 4.9 (voici mon code)

<div class="col-sm-8 col-sm-offset-2">
    <h2>What People Are Saying About Brad</h2>
    <?php $loop = new WP_Query( array( 'post_type' => 'testimonials', 'orderby' => 'post_id', 'order' => 'ASC' ) ); ?>  

    <?php while( $loop->have_posts() ) : $loop->the_post(); ?>

<div class="row testimonial">
    <div class="col-sm-4">

    <?php if ( has_post_thumbnail() ) { 
               the_post_thumbnail( array() );
           }    
        ?>

        <img src="<?php bloginfo('stylesheet_directory'); ?>/assets/img/brennan.jpg" alt="Brennan">
    </div><!-- end col -->
    <div class="col-sm-8">                          

        <blockquote>
            <?php the_content; ?>
            <cite>&mdash;<?php the_title; ?></cite>
        </blockquote>

    </div><!-- end col -->

</div><!-- row -->                  
<?php endwhile; ?>
1
eileen

votre code dans une erreur mineure. vous ne pouvez pas écrire 'the_content' comme ceci. c'est une fonction. il vous manque des crochets.

votre code:

<?php the_title; ?>
<?php the_content; ?>

Remplacez par ceci:

<?php the_content(); ?>
<?php the_title(); ?>

AND pour l'image 'the_post_thumbnail ()' supprime le tableau d'arguments. et cochez la pour plus de détails: https://developer.wordpress.org/reference/functions/the_post_thumbnail/

2
Jignesh Patel